Respons Biologis Puyuh setelah Pemberian Cahaya Monokromatik: suatu Kajian Kualitas Telur Mardiati, Siti Muflichatun; Kasiyati, Kasiyati; Irawati, Fika; Silalahi, Adonia B
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 19, No 1 (2011) : Volume XIX, Nomor 1, Maret 2011
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(372.715 KB) | DOI: 10.14710/baf.v19i1.2582

Abstract

Light schedule is one of improvement in avian culture. The objective of the research was evaluate the potential of monochromatic light used to source artificial light for increased the egg quality. One hundred and twenty quails (Coturnix coturnix japonica) were divided into four treatments of lights, with thirty quails in each treatments. The treatments were red, green, and blue lights with intensity of 15 lux. Control treatment used yellow incandescent bulb of 15 watt. The red, green, and blue lights were provided by light emitting diodes (LED). All lights treatment were given for 14 h daily, started from 17.00 to 07.00. The result showed that quails exposed to monochromatic light significant (P<005) in abdominal fat, the body weight, feed consumption, triglyseride concentration, and the fat content in egg, and the egg weight, without significant effect in the egg protein. Blue light could be used to alternative in quail culture for improve the egg quality
Pengaruh Pemberian Diazepam, Formalin dan Minuman Beralkohol terhadap Bobot Intestinum, Hepar dan Ren Mencit Mus musculus L. Santosa, Titih Nurasri; Saraswati, Tyas Rini; Tana, Silvana
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 19, No 2 (2011): Volume XIX, Nomor 2, Oktober 2011
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(58.589 KB) | DOI: 10.14710/baf.v19i2.3862

Abstract

The use of dangerous chemicals  in society is inevitable, whether as a sedative, to preserve food or to lifestyle. This chemicals include of diazepam, formalin and alcohol. When it enters the body can change the objec cells that will affect the body’s physiological processes and the resulting changes in the organ weights. The reearch was aimed to determine the final weight of intestinum, liver, and ren mice based on the function of these organs in the digestive tract after administration of diazepam, formaline, and alcoholic beverages. The treatment of 16 adult male mice dan weighing around 25 – 30 grams for 30 day’s with a Completely Randomized  Design Methods,  divided into 4 treatment groups each of 4 replicates, which is group P1 (0,04 mg diazepam), P2 (formaline 100ppm), P3 (4,8 % alcohol) and P0 as control (destilled water). Data were analysed by ANOVA showed that there was not siqnificant difference in weight intestinum and ren, whereas the liver weight, so there is a noticeable difference LSD test followed by 95%. The results showed that the chemical compounds has not able disturb the function ren and intestine, but increased the activity of hepatic metabolism.   Key word : diazepam, formaline, alcohol , intestine, ren and  liver weight
Perubahan Tinggi Sel Epitelium Villi Ventrikulus Marmut (Cavia porcellus L.) Setelah Pemberian Teh Hijau Muliani, Hirawati; Kasiyati, Kasiyati
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 22, No 1 (2014): Volume XXII, NOMOR 1, MARET 2014
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(597.034 KB) | DOI: 10.14710/baf.v22i1.7807

Abstract

The research of the of Guniea Pig Ventriculus Villi Epithelium Cell Height After Was Given With Green Tea is aimed to know the effect of green tea on ventriculus villi epithelium cell height of female guinea pig. Twenty four female guinea pig were acclimated during 1 week and then alloted into 4 group, each group was treated as follows : P0 : treated with boiled water (= control); P1 : treated with 3 gram green tea / 200 cc water ; P2 : treated with 5 gram green tea / 200 cc water; P3 : treated with 7 gram green tea / 200 cc water. Green tea water were given by spuit without needle to the mouth of guinea pig. Amount of green tea water was 20 ml / test animal/ day. Long of the treatment was 2 months. Replication was 6 times. Main parameter observed was the change of ventriculus villi epithelium cell height. Supporting parameter was guinea pig body weight after treatment, room temperature, and room humidity. Quantitative data was analyzed by varians analysis with Completely Random Design. The result was given of green tea has no effect to the height of guinea pig ventriculus villi epithelium cell height, but metaplasia occurs, there is any  epithelium columner cells of the villi turn into epithelium squamous cell, and green tea decreases guinea pig body weight after treatment,

Deteksi Ekspresi Protein Wnt4 pada Uterus Mencit (Mus musculus L.) dengan Metode Immunohystochemistry Sitasiwi, Agung Janika
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 24, No 1 (2016): Volume 24, nomor 1, tahun 2016
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(622.643 KB) | DOI: 10.14710/baf.v24i1.11699

Abstract

Study to detect the expression of Wnt4 protein in the uterus of Swiss Webster mice with immunohistochemistry method has been done. Laboratory animals that were used are adult Swiss Webster mice weighing 25-30 grams. Pregnancy is determined by the presence of vaginal plug in female mice after breeding. Uterus was isolated on seventh days of gestation. The detection of protein expression was done by paraffin method using mouse anti-Wnt4 (Santa Cruz Biotechnology) as primary antibody with 1:250 in dilution. Visualization of Wnt4 protein was done by DAB as chromogen. The positive reaction to the primary antibody showed in perimetrium, myometrium, and endometrium in uterine tissue. The positive reaction to the primary antibody were expressed on blood vessels also. It could be concluded that the Wnt4 protein as signal molecule regulates the embryo development by circulation system. This study offer as source to study Wnt4 protein expression pattern as molecular marker in early development of organism.   Keywords: Wnt4, immunohystochemistry, Mus musculus
Perubahan Konsentrasi Oksigen Terlarut dan pH Perairan Tambak setelah Penambahan Rumput Laut Sargassum Plagyophyllum dan Ekstraknya Izzati, Munifatul
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 16, No 2 (2008): Vol. XVI, No. 2, Oktober 2008
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(68.221 KB) | DOI: 10.14710/baf.v16i2.2623

Abstract

Shrimp-seaweeds polyculture is a model of sustainable ecosystem. The aim of this system is to increasewater quality and shrimp production. This research is to test the efectivity of shrimp-life Sargassum andshrimp-Sargssum extract. The reason in using of Sargassum extract is to increase shrimp production, asthis seaweeds produce phlorotanin that is effectively kill several pathogenic bacteria. Hereby, the additionof Sargassum extract will also affect oxygen concentration and pH. Therefore, it is important to analyze itseffect on dissolve oxygen and pH. Results indicated that, the presence of life Sargassum increased oxygenconcentration and pH at the beginning. However, destruction of life Sargassum by rain was ended inreduction of both, dissolved oxygen and pH. Addition of Sargassum extract reduced dissolved oxygen andpH. It was predicted that Sargassum extract would increase the content of organic material that stimulateoxygen consumption during degradation process. However, the presence of phlorotanin also inhibitdegradation process, therefore it is degraded slowly.
Mikroanatomi Kelenjar Kulit Duttaphrynus melanostictus (Schneider, 1799) dan Kalaoula baleata (Müller, 1836) (Amphibia, Anura) Qurniawan, Tony Febri; Pramana, Deera Army
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 21, No 2 (2013): Volume XXI, Nomor 2, Oktober 2013
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(326.222 KB) | DOI: 10.14710/baf.v21i2.6271

Abstract

Penelitian morfologi mikroanatomi kelenjar kulit telah dilakukan dalam upaya menjadikan karakter kelenjar kulit sebagai karakter identifikasi. Kulit amfibi dewasa, Duttaphrynus melanostictus dan Kalaoula baleata diteliti dengan mikroskop cahaya.Kulit amfibi tersebut dipreparasi dengan metode irisan parafin dan dideskripsikan karakter morfologinya.Hasil menunjukkan morfologi dasar kulit amfibi dengan epitel pipih hingga kolumner pada epidermis dan jaringan ikat dalam dermis yang dapat dibagi menjadi spons dan kompak. Kelenjar kulit kedua amfibi terdiri dari dua jenis kelenjar, kelenjar lendir dan granular. Kelenjar lendir kecil dan terletak di lapisan atas dari stratum spongiosum jaringan ikat. Kelenjar granular besar dan membentuk kompartemen sekretori. Terdapat perbedaan ukuran, frekuensi dan persebaran kelenjar kulit antara Duttaphrynus melanostictus dengan Kalaoula baleata.Perbedaan struktur mikroantomi kelenjar kulit berpotensi untuk identifikasi habitat dan takson famili amfbi tersebut.Penelitian morfologi mikroanatomi kelenjar kulit telah dilakukan dalam upaya menjadikan karakter kelenjar kulit sebagai karakter identifikasi. EFEKTIFITAS PENAMBAHAN RAGI DAN PUPUK TERHADAP KADAR ALKOHOL BIOETANOL DENGAN BAHAN BAKU JAMBU CITRA Hastuti, Endah Dwi; Prihastanti, Erma
BULETIN ANATOMI DAN FISIOLOGI dh SELLULA Vol 23, No 1 (2015): VOLUME XXIII, NOMOR 1, MARET 2015
Publisher : BULETIN ANATOMI DAN FISIOLOGI dh SELLULA

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(288.273 KB) | DOI: 10.14710/baf.v23i1.8739

Abstract

Improvement of bioethanol production using various raw materials had been developed. Jambu citra is one of the raw materials abundantly available. Least of infornation concering the production treatment to provide qualified bioethanol product becomes the problem in optimizing thee productivity of bioethanol. This research aimed to study the alcohol concentration produced from bioethanol production using jambi citra wastes and to study the optimum composition of yeast and fertilizer to produce bioethanol with good alcohol concentration. This research was conducted through experiment including treatment of congrol (without yeast and fertilizer), 1R1P (45 gr yeast + 45 gr fertilizer), 2R1P (90 gr yeast + 45 gr fertilizer), 1R2P (45 gr yeast + 90 gr fertilizer), dan 2R2P (90 gr yeast + 90 gr fertilizer) for each 100 gr of jambu citra samples and 3 days of fermentation period. The result showed that alcohol concentration of each treatment was 2,2% (control); 5,3% (1R1P); 6,7% (2R1P); 5,3% (1R2P); dan 4,0% (2R2P). To extract bioethanol resulted from the fermentation process, the extraction periods required for each treatment was 80.3 minutes; 71.3 minutes; 70.7 minutes; 62.0 minutes and 85.0 minutes for treatment control, 1R1P, 2R1P, 1R2P dan 2R2P respectively. The volume of alcohol resulted from each treatments was 5.0 ml; 11.7 ml; 7.8 ml; 11.6 ml dan 8.5 ml. The combination of yeast and fertilizer required to optimize the production of bioethanol from 100 gr of jambu citra wastes was by adding 45 gr of yeast and 90 gr of fertilizer. Keywords: bioethanol, jambu citra, yeast, fertilizer
